Brake Upgrade

Lookin for some better brakes for my 94 xr-7. Just wondering if I can use Cobra calipers and rotors. Seems to me it would work jus need a second opinion. Thanks

You can use the Cobra calipers.
You will need 17" or larger wheels to clear the 13" rotors.
The Cobra rotors have a different bolt pattern, 5x4.5".
Your Cougar rotors have a bolt pattern of 5x4.25".
